About Denver Black Pages
DenverBlackPages.com was created by Innovative Internet Marketing Solutions (IIMS), a Black, woman-owned company. IIMS and the advertisers/sponsors of this website are dedicated to the development and growth of Denver's Black Community. Our goal is simple - to assist business owners to market their goods, services, and events to Denver Metro's Black residents and visitors.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Aurora?

Understanding the cost of living near Aurora is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Denver Black Pages.
Aurora's Cost of Living Index is approximately 109.5 (9.5% more expensive than US average; 3.9% more than CO average). Large Denver suburb, housing costs above US average. RTD Light Rail/Bus access.
